Need some help here. I am running 5.1.3-dev on Ubuntu 9.04, I recently updated from an earlier version of Twonky

When ever I attempt to save any of my settings, the page locks up. I am able to use my browser, but none of the links on the config page work until I reload it. I do see Twonky show up on my Xbox and PS3. I do have it pointed to a directory, and I do have my serial number loaded, but nothing else will work. It won't read my media directories even though there are files in there for it to read.

I have started and restarted Twonky on my linux box, but I am unable find the issue.
